/* Allgemeine Einträge */

body { margin: 0px;	padding: 0px; background-color: #CCCCCC;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px;}

a {	text-decoration: none;}
a:hover { text-decoration: underline;}
h1.content { color: #000000; font-weight: bold; font-size:12px;}

div#popup { background-color:#FFFFFF;}
body.popup { background-color:#FFFFFF;}

div#layer_startseite,
div#layer_spass,
div#layer_rundgang,
div#layer_kindergarten,
div#layer_idee,
div#layer_kurse,
div#layer_aktuelles,
div#layer_partner,
div#layer_verein,
div#layer_kontakt,
div#layer_impressum,
div#layer_anreise { position: absolute;	width: 998px; height: 589px; top: 50%; left: 50%; margin: -294px 0px 0px -499px; background-color: #FFFFFF;}

div#header { width: 998px; height: 169px;}
	div#header_bild { position: absolute; width: 661px; height: 169px; left: 0px; top: 0px;}
	div#logo { position: absolute; width: 337px; height: 169px; left: 661px; top: 0px;}

div#hauptnavi { position: absolute; width: 998px; height: 28px; left: 0px; top: 169px;}
	div#hauptnavi .menue_off { float:left; text-align:center; padding-left:35px; padding-top: 8px; height:20px;}
	div#hauptnavi .menue_on a { float:left; text-align:center; padding-left:35px; padding-top: 8px; height:20px; font-weight: bold;}
	div#hauptnavi .ton { float:right; padding:8px 10px 0px 35px; height:20px;}

div#layer_aktuelles div#subnavi { position: absolute; height: 15px; left: 475px; top: 197px;}
div#layer_verein div#subnavi { position: absolute; height: 15px; left: 648px; top: 197px;}
	div#subnavi .submenue_off { float:left; text-align:center; padding-left:35px; padding-top: 3px; height:15px;}
	div#subnavi .submenue_on { float:left; text-align:center; padding-left:35px; padding-top: 3px; height:15px; font-weight: bold;}


div#content_links { position: absolute; width: 630px; height: 320px; left: 35px; top: 216px; color: #000000; overflow: auto;}

div#content_rechts { position: absolute; width: 328px; height: 232px; left: 670px; top: 216px;}
	div#loginbox {margin-top:10px;}
div#content_rechts_unten { position: absolute; width: 328px; height: 118px; left: 670px; top: 447px;}

div#bottomnavi { position: absolute; width: 241px; height: 31px; left: 35px; top: 543px;}

div#footer { position: absolute; width: 730px; height: 24px; top: 565px; right: 0px; text-align: right;}


/* Farben */
div#layer_startseite, div#layer_startseite a { color: #8C1125;}
div#layer_spass, div#layer_spass a { color: #989F69;}
div#layer_rundgang, div#layer_rundgang a { color: #392E7A;}
div#layer_kindergarten, div#layer_kindergarten a { color: #366A46;}
div#layer_idee, div#layer_idee a { color: #B92F8A;}
div#layer_kurse, div#layer_kurse a { color: #2E7AAA;}
div#layer_aktuelles, div#layer_aktuelles a { color: #2CA6A2;}
div#layer_partner, div#layer_partner a { color: #448847;}
div#layer_verein, div#layer_verein a { color: #9B9F29;}
div#layer_kontakt, div#layer_kontakt a { color: #7AC0ED;}
div#layer_impressum, div#layer_impressum a { color: #E9AB3F;}
div#layer_anreise, div#layer_anreise a { color: #A2857B;}

/* Footer-Bilder */
div#layer_startseite div#footer { background-image: url(../upload/header/startseite-footer.jpg);}
div#layer_spass div#footer { background-image: url(../upload/header/spass-footer.jpg);}
div#layer_rundgang div#footer { background-image: url(../upload/header/rundgang-footer.jpg);}
div#layer_kindergarten div#footer { background-image: url(../upload/header/kindergarten-footer.jpg);}
div#layer_idee div#footer { background-image: url(../upload/header/idee-footer.jpg);}
div#layer_kurse div#footer { background-image: url(../upload/header/kurse-footer.jpg);}
div#layer_aktuelles div#footer { background-image: url(../upload/header/aktuelles-footer.jpg);}
div#layer_partner div#footer { background-image: url(../upload/header/partner-footer.jpg); }
div#layer_verein div#footer { background-image: url(../upload/header/foerderverein-footer.jpg);}
div#layer_kontakt div#footer { background-image: url(../upload/header/kontakt-footer.jpg);}
div#layer_impressum div#footer { background-image: url(../upload/header/impressum-footer.jpg);}
div#layer_anreise div#footer { background-image: url(../upload/header/anreise-footer.jpg);}